TITLE IS FLEXIBLE WITH FAST TRACK GROWTH PATH TO HEAD OF FINANCE

In this role you’ll lead the financial strategy, regulatory compliance, and operational finance functions for a U.S.-based financial services organization. This role combines strategic leadership with hands‑on execution in a fast‑paced environment, requiring both high‑level oversight and active involvement in day‑to‑day financial operations.

Core Responsibilities

Oversee all accounting, financial reporting, and regulatory filings in accordance with U.S. GAAP and applicable SEC and FINRA requirements.

Act as the Finance and Operations Principal (FINOP), ensuring compliance with capital and regulatory standards.

Serve as the primary finance liaison between U.S. operations and international leadership, ensuring alignment on reporting, audits, and financial standards.

Prepare financial statements, coordinate internal and external audits, and maintain strong communication with global stakeholders.

Monitor and reconcile daily, weekly, and monthly P&L reports to ensure accuracy and transparency.

Oversee financial administration for trading and capital markets activities, including risk controls and clearing partner reconciliations.

Develop and maintain robust financial controls, cash management processes, and capital planning frameworks.

Deliver forecasts, performance reports, and management information to executive leadership.

Manage vendor relationships, expense oversight, and implement system improvements to enhance operational efficiency.

Qualifications

Experienced finance professional with 6+ years in the financial services industry.

Strong background in audits and financial reporting under U.S. GAAP.

CPA designation and Series 27 FINOP license (or ability to obtain within 3 months of hire).

Deep understanding of broker‑dealer accounting practices and regulatory requirements.

Proven experience working within audit or global banking environments and managing regulatory inquiries.
